量化交易入門?
dongfang888
量化交易,聽起來挺高大上的
你可能聽說過“量化交易”這個詞,但具體是什么意思呢?其實啊,量化交易就是利用數學模型和計算機程序來自動執行買賣決策的一種投資方式。說白了,就是讓電腦根據設定好的規則去炒股,而不是靠人的直覺。
為什么越來越多的人開始關注量化交易?
現在這個時代,信息爆炸,股市每天都有海量的數據產生。人腦處理這些數據的速度和準確性遠不如電腦。所以啊,通過量化交易,我們可以更快速、更準確地捕捉到市場機會。而且,量化交易還能幫助我們克服人性中的貪婪與恐懼,畢竟機器不會因為市場的波動而情緒化。
量化交易的基本原理是怎樣的?
首先,你需要有一個明確的策略。這個策略可以基于技術分析,也可以基于基本面分析,甚至還可以結合兩者。然后,把這個策略轉化為具體的算法,用編程語言寫出來。最后,通過回測來看看這個策略在過去的表現如何。如果表現不錯,就可以考慮實盤操作了。
學習量化交易需要哪些基礎知識?
想搞量化交易,數學基礎肯定得扎實一些,尤其是統計學和概率論方面的知識。此外,編程能力也是必不可少的。Python 是目前最流行的量化交易編程語言之一,因為它簡單易學,還有很多現成的庫可以用。當然了,對金融市場有一定的了解也很重要,不然你連股票代碼都看不懂,還怎么玩兒呢?
怎么樣才能寫出一個好的量化策略?
這事兒可不容易。一個好的量化策略,不僅要能賺錢,還得穩定可靠。這就要求我們在設計策略時要充分考慮到各種可能的情況。比如,市場突然出現大幅波動怎么辦?流動性不足的時候又該怎么辦?這些問題都需要提前想好解決方案。另外,還要定期對策略進行優化調整,以適應不斷變化的市場環境。
實際操作中會遇到哪些挑戰?
理論歸理論,真正上手做起來才發現困難重重。首先是數據問題,高質量的歷史數據并不容易獲得;其次是執行效率,尤其是在高頻交易領域,每一毫秒都很關鍵;還有就是風險管理,如何合理設置止損止盈點位,避免資金過度暴露于風險之中,這些都是需要仔細考量的問題。
對于初學者來說,有哪些推薦的學習資源?
網上有很多免費或付費的課程可以幫助大家入門量化交易。像 Coursera、Udemy 這樣的在線教育平臺就有不少相關課程。還有一些專門針對量化交易的書籍也值得一看,《量化交易》(Ernie Chan 著)就是一本不錯的入門讀物。當然啦,實踐出真知,多動手嘗試才是王道!
結語:保持耐心,持續學習
量化交易這條路既充滿機遇也布滿荊棘。對于新手而言,最重要的是保持一顆平和的心態,不要期望一夜暴富。同時也要明白,這是一個需要不斷學習的過程。隨著經驗的積累和技術的進步,相信你會逐漸找到適合自己的那條路。
Q&A 時間
問:我完全不懂編程,也能做量化交易嗎? 答:雖然編程技能對于量化交易非常重要,但如果你真的對此感興趣,可以從零開始學起。現在有很多面向非專業人士設計的教學資源,跟著教程一步步來,慢慢就能掌握基本技巧了。
問:量化交易一定能保證盈利嗎? 答:很遺憾,并沒有哪種投資方法能夠100%保證盈利。量化交易也不例外。它只是提供了一種更加系統化、科學化的投資手段。能否獲利取決于你的策略是否有效以及市場狀況等多種因素。
問:除了股票之外,量化交易還能應用于其他金融產品嗎? 答:當然可以!實際上,量化交易廣泛應用于外匯、期貨、期權等各種金融衍生品市場。只要你能找到合適的數據源并開發出有效的模型,幾乎任何類型的金融資產都可以成為量化交易的對象。